Description:

Proposal should be submitted for towing and storage services for inoperative privately owned

vehicles from private properties within James City County that do not adhere to Section 24-37 of

the James City County Zoning Ordinance; maintain proper custody of towed vehicles and their

contents; keep accurate records of all transactions; provide towing services within 24 hour of an

emailed request by the County; refrain from towing vehicle back to the removal site without

advanced written approval from James City County unless the vehicles is in operating condition

and has a valid inspection sticker and license plates.

*SCC Requirement per the Virginia Public Procurement Act, VPPA:
§ 2.2-4311.2. Compliance with state law; foreign and domestic businesses authorized to
transact business in the Commonwealth. -- A. All public bodies shall include in every written
contract a provision that a contractor organized as a stock or nonstock corporation, limited liability
company, business trust, or limited partnership or registered as a registered limited liability
partnership shall be authorized to transact business in the Commonwealth as a domestic or foreign
business entity if so required by Title 13.1 or Title 50 or as otherwise required by law.
B. Pursuant to competitive sealed bidding or competitive negotiation, all public bodies shall
include in the solicitation a provision that requires a bidder or offeror organized or authorized to
transact business in the Commonwealth pursuant to Title 13.1 or Title 50 to include in its bid or
proposal the identification number issued to it by the State Corporation Commission. Any bidder or
offeror that is not required to be authorized to transact business in the Commonwealth as a foreign
business entity under Title 13.1 or Title 50 or as otherwise required by law shall include in its bid or
proposal a statement describing why the bidder or offeror is not required to be so authorized.
C. Any bidder or offeror described in subsection B that fails to provide the required information
shall not receive an award unless a waiver of this requirement and the administrative policies and
procedures established to implement this section is granted by the Director of the Department of
General Services or his designee or by the chief executive of a local governing body.
D. Any business entity described in subsection A that enters into a contract with a public body
pursuant to this chapter shall not allow its existence to lapse or its certificate of authority or
registration to transact business in the Commonwealth, if so required under Title 13.1 or Title 50, to
be revoked or cancelled at any time during the term of the contract.
E. A public body may void any contract with a business entity if the business entity fails to
remain in compliance with the provisions of this section.
